Live box score & real-time player stats (how to read them)
Live pages show the Tampa Bay Rays vs Detroit Tigers match player stats in two blocks: batting and pitching. For hitters, scan AB (at-bats), H (hits), R (runs), RBI, HR, BB, and SO. For pitchers, look at IP (innings), H, ER, BB, K, HR allowed, plus decisions like W/L/SV. Check team rows for RISP and LOB to see how efficiently each lineup turned chances into runs.

Advanced layers make the picture clearer. Exit velocity and launch angle hint at how well the ball was struck. Pitch mix (four-seam, slider, changeup) tells you if the starter adjusted mid-game. Win probability spikes show turning points. Put together, these numbers explain why the Rays vs Tigers player stats ended the way they did.
Quick info: how to read a line in 10 seconds
Stat line piece | What it means | Fast takeaway |
---|---|---|
2-for-4, HR, 3 RBI | Two hits in four AB, a homer, three driven in | Impact bat today |
6.0 IP, 2 ER, 7 K | Six innings, two earned, seven strikeouts | Quality start, swing-and-miss |
0-for-5, 3 SO | No hits, three strikeouts | Timing off or tough matchup |
1-for-3, 2 BB, SB | Reached three times, stole a base | Table-setter, pressure on pitcher |

Key player matchups & splits (BvP, platoons, park)
Matchups sharpen predictions inside Rays vs Tigers match player stats. Batter-versus-pitcher (BvP) samples are small, but pair them with platoon splits (L/R) and pitch-type results. If a righty slugger crushes sliders but struggles vs elite changeups, a Tigers starter with a heavy slider may be a green light while a changeup-first Ray could be a red flag.
Ballpark and defense finish the picture. Tropicana’s turf speeds up grounders; Comerica’s deep alleys reward gap hitters and fast outfields. Add catcher framing and outfield jumps to see hidden edges that don’t show in a simple box score but quietly shape the Tampa Bay Rays vs Detroit Tigers match player stats you’ll read later.
- Quick checklist: platoon edge, pitch-type fit, park profile, defense behind the pitcher, and base-running pressure.
Season-to-date leaders for context
Single-game lines pop, but season-to-date leaders tell you what’s “real.” When comparing Tampa Bay Rays vs Detroit Tigers player stats, line up hitters by OPS, wRC+, hard-hit% and pitchers by ERA, FIP, K-BB%. If a breakout game matches strong season trends, you can trust it more than a random spike.
Use role and lineup spot to weigh production. A leadoff hitter with high OBP sets the table; a cleanup bat drives in runs. On the mound, a starter with steady six-inning outings keeps bullpens fresh, while a setup man’s leverage index explains why one strikeout can swing the outcome even with only 1.0 IP.
- Compare apples to apples: vs RHP/LHP splits, home/away, last 14 days vs full season, and quality-of-opponent tiers.
